These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Milford area can be challenging. Home prices in Milford are now at a median cost of $338,056, lower than the New Jersey average of $388,929.
The average cost of rent is $1,479/mo in Milford,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Milford area. While nearly 34.26% of residents own their homes outright in Milford, 10.72%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Milford is $9,810 per month. Households that rent pay about 15.07% of their income on rent here. Milford's most expensive areas are in the eastern regions, while the cheapest areas are in the southwestern parts of the city.
